Ellsworth Chess Club Hosts Blindfold Competition
05.31.15 The Ellsworth Chess Club hosted a blindfold chess competition during two of their May meetings. The event was featured in the May 28th edition of the Ellsworth American newspaper. Here's the link to the full article by staff writer Taylor Vortherms with images.

Dan DeLuca, member of the Ellsworth Chess Club and ChessMaine.net web editor, plays a game of blindfold chess with Gilda Veronica Garcia Perez at the Ellsworth Public Library at a recent Thursday night club meeting.
